Mumbai: Almost 30 years after Border, director, JP Dutta, is finally taking to the screen its much-awaited sequel, Border 2. The teaser of Border 2 has now been unveiled on Vijay Diwas, December 16, 2025, and it has instantly set social media on fire with patriotic fervour and massive anticipation.
A Teaser That Revisits the 1971 War
Running for 2 minutes and 4 seconds, the Border 2 teaser takes viewers straight back to the 1971 Indo Pakistan war. This time the fight takes place not only on the land but also on the air and on the sea where the film exhibits strong actions. The shots suggest a big battle ready action, supported by intensive visual effects use, which demonstrates the ambition of the project.
The teaser begins with a strong narration of Sunny Deol, which immediately sets a specific atmosphere, highlighting close ups of soldiers on the battlefield. His voice is so commanding that it orders the troops to raise their voices until the borders of Lahore and immediately evokes memories of the viewers of the original movie.
Sunny Deol Leads a New Generation of Heroes



Sunny Deol is back in his uniform and appears to reprise the same iconic character that he had in the 1997 classic. His presence anchors the teaser and brings a strong emotional connect for long time fans. Varun Dhawan appears as an Indian Army officer, reflecting courage and relentless determination. Ahan Shetty is also brought out as a central figure in the Indian Navy and there is a lot of speculation that his character might be linked to that of his father Suniel Shetty in the original Border.
Diljit Dosanjh plays the role of an Indian Air Force pilot and is supposed to play an officer, Flying Officer Nirmal Jit Singh Sekhon, which further enhances the patriotic theme of the film. Together, the four actors represent the Army, Navy and Air Force, giving the sequel a wider military canvas than before.
Border 2 also features a strong female cast with Sonam Bajwa, Mona Singh and Medha Rana playing important roles. Their presence hints at emotional storylines running parallel to the battlefield action, a hallmark of the original Border.
From Announcement to Big Screen
Border 2 was officially announced on June 13, 2024, marking 27 years of the original film. The sequel, directed by Anurag Singh, also features a comeback of Sunny Deol into one of the most iconic roles of his long-term career. Bhushan Kumar, Krishan Kumar, JP Dutta and Nidhi Dutta are the producers of the film.
The makers have locked January 23, 2026, for its theatrical release, perfectly timed with the Republic Day weekend, making it one of the most anticipated releases of the year.
